A breakthrough came when researchers discovered the enzyme PYGL-1, the worm’s model of the human glycogen phosphorylase enzyme that converts glycogen into fuel for neurons. When researchers eliminated PYGL-1, the worm neurons may not ramp up power throughout low-oxygen stress circumstances; when the enzyme was particularly restored in neurons, that failure was reversed. "We found that neurons use two totally different strategies to adapt to energy stress: one that’s glycogen-dependent, and one that isn’t," explained co-lead creator Aaron Wolfe, Glyco Forte Offer a postdoctoral neuroscience researcher. "The glycogen-dependent pathway is especially essential when the mitochondria - one of many cell’s primary energy producers - aren’t functioning properly. The group coined the term "glycogen-dependent glycolytic plasticity" (GDGP) to describe this phenomenon. They discovered that GDGP is very important when mitochondrial perform is compromised - such as throughout hypoxia, a situation of limited oxygen supply. Under these circumstances, glycogen serves as a low-price, speedy-entry gas source, serving to neurons stay lively when different systems may stall. This metabolic adaptability, known as "glycolytic plasticity," helps neurons maintain their core capabilities under stress.

Cori/Forbes disease (GSD-III) remedy could use modified cornstarch therapy, a excessive protein food regimen with a choice to complicated carbohydrates. However, unlike GSD-I, gluconeogenesis is functional, so simple sugars (sucrose, fructose, and lactose) should not prohibited. A ketogenic food plan has demonstrated useful for McArdle disease (GSD-V) as ketones readily convert to acetyl CoA for oxidative phosphorylation, whereas free fatty acids take a few minutes to transform into acetyl CoA. For phosphoglucomutase deficiency (previously GSD-XIV), D-galactose supplements and train training has proven favourable improvement of signs and symptoms. For McArdle disease (GSD-V), regular aerobic exercise utilizing "second wind" to allow the muscles to become aerobically conditioned, in addition to anaerobic exercise (energy training) that follows the exercise adaptations so as not to trigger muscle damage, helps to enhance train intolerance signs and maintain overall well being. Studies have proven that regular low-reasonable aerobic train will increase peak power output, will increase peak oxygen uptake (V̇O2peak), lowers coronary heart price, and lowers serum CK in people with McArdle disease.
